CyberAgents Exchange is a free, open-source registry where security teams publish and pick up AI agents, skills, MCP servers and multi-agent playbooks built for defensive work. Launched by Tenable in August 2026 with SentinelOne and Recorded Future as founding contributors, it exists so security organisations stop rebuilding the same detection and triage agents in isolation.
Tenable launched the CyberAgents Exchange on 6 August 2026 as an open-source, cybersecurity-native registry for AI agents, skills, Model Context Protocol servers and multi-agent playbooks. It is browsable without an account across four categories, carries contributor leaderboards and badges, and is free to use with no fees for listing or accessing components. Each listing exposes code-level visibility — who built it, when, and its peer-support status — so a security team can judge suitability before adopting. Founding contributors are SentinelOne, which supplied agents, and Recorded Future, which contributed threat-intelligence integration; following Tenable's SWARM build event at Black Hat USA 2026 the Exchange holds more than 100 community-submitted components. The explicit goal is to stop security teams duplicating work and to avoid vendor lock-in on agentic defence tooling. On 3 September 2026 Tenable announced the Exchange AI Inspector, built with OpenAI, which adds the missing trust layer: a three-part security review combining frontier assessment using OpenAI GPT cyber models, skills inspection powered by Tenable One AI Exposure, and expert review by Tenable researchers, with availability expected in September 2026. The collaboration came out of Tenable's participation in the OpenAI Daybreak Defense Network. Tenable itself was founded in 2002, is headquartered in Columbia, Maryland, trades on NASDAQ as TENB, and reported roughly $1.04 billion trailing-twelve-month revenue with about 44,000 customers and 2,353 employees as of July 2026. Buyers should read the Exchange as a distribution and trust layer rather than a runtime — it lists components, it does not execute or orchestrate them.

Key Features
- ✓Four-category registry
Catalogues AI agents, skills, MCP servers and multi-agent playbooks in one place so security teams find the right unit of reuse
- ✓Open-source and free to use
No fees for listing or accessing components, and no account required to browse, which removes procurement friction from evaluation
- ✓Code-level provenance
Each listing shows who created a component, when, and its peer-support status so teams can judge suitability before adopting
- ✓Exchange AI Inspector
Three-stage security review using OpenAI GPT cyber models, Tenable One AI Exposure skills inspection and Tenable researcher review
- ✓Vendor-neutral contribution model
SentinelOne and Recorded Future contributed as founding members, so listings are not restricted to one vendor's ecosystem
- ✓Community leaderboards and badges
Contributor recognition including Founding Contributor and SWARM awards, giving buyers a rough signal of who maintains what
Use Cases
- •Bootstrapping a SOC agent programme
A team with no agents in production installs a community triage agent and adapts it rather than starting from an empty repository
- •Sourcing security MCP servers
Engineers find MCP servers that expose scanners and threat intel to agents without writing and maintaining each integration
- •Vetting a community agent before deployment
Security architects run a candidate through Exchange AI Inspector before granting it access to production security telemetry
- •Publishing an internal agent externally
A detection team lists a playbook it already runs, gets peer review and stops maintaining it entirely alone
- •Avoiding single-vendor agent lock-in
Teams assemble defensive workflows from components across several vendors rather than committing to one closed marketplace

Not Ideal For
- ✗Teams that need vendor-supported, SLA-backed and warranted components — these are community contributions with no support commitment
- ✗Non-security AI use cases: the registry is scoped to defensive cybersecurity work and has nothing for general enterprise agents
- ✗Organisations whose policy forbids community-maintained code in a security pipeline, particularly before Exchange AI Inspector is generally available
- ✗Buyers looking for a managed runtime or orchestrator — this is a registry, so you still bring your own agent framework and execution platform

Pros
- ✓Free and open, so evaluating it costs nothing and carries no procurement overhead
- ✓Cybersecurity-native scope means listings are relevant to a SOC in a way that general MCP catalogues are not
- ✓Code-level provenance on each listing lets teams judge a component before adopting it
- ✓Multi-vendor founding contributions (SentinelOne, Recorded Future) support the neutrality claim rather than just asserting it
Cons
- ✗It launched in August 2026 with unvetted community submissions; Exchange AI Inspector, the security review layer, was still only 'expected' in September 2026 at the time of writing
- ✗Free registry with no SLA, support commitment or warranty on any listed component — remediation of a broken or malicious agent is on you
- ✗Neutrality is asserted, not governed: there is no foundation or independent steering body, and Tenable controls the platform
- ✗No independent review corpus exists — nothing on G2, Capterra or TrustRadius, no Hacker News discussion, and most coverage so far is syndicated press release
- ✗It is a catalogue, not a runtime: adopting a component still requires your own agent framework, execution environment and security review

The Exchange itself is free with no fees for listing or accessing components, and Tenable publishes no price for it. The one commercial dependency to check in a buying conversation is Exchange AI Inspector: its skills-inspection stage is powered by Tenable One AI Exposure, Tenable's quote-priced exposure-management platform, and Tenable has not publicly stated whether reading Inspector results requires that licence. Budget accordingly — the registry is free, the vetting layer's licensing terms are not yet disclosed.
